4 main reasons for Valverde to be sacked
In his blog post, our user Ahmed Zaheer outlines 4 main reasons why Valverde shouldn't continue as Barcelona coach.
"FC BARCELONA is one of the biggest clubs in the world, and still they've not been able to win the most prestigious trophy in Europe for the last 4 years. Our coach Ernesto Valverde is to blame for our last two CL exits and he shouldn't continue as the Barcelona coach next season and here's why:
1. Winning mentality
The most important thing a coach can do with the players is increasing their morale, increasing their faith, motivating them. Jurgen Klopp is the best example for that. On the other hand, Valverde doesn't seem to care. He doesn't shout at his untouchables, he doesn't get behind their backs. In simple words, he doesn't have a CL winning mentality.
2. Youth
Only one player has completely broke through to the first team in the last two years. Yes, Barca have become more demanding, but this is our way, this is our tradition and we should never compromise on them. It takes time, but last year Jose Arnaiz could've been promoted, Juan Miranda could've been promoted this year, Moussa Wague could've been promoted this year also. And I can assure you, Alena would never have been promoted if Denis Suarez didn't leave and Rafinha didn't get injured.
3. His untouchables
The biggest problem with this coach so far is the untouchables, any other team in Europe doesn't have this except for us. We had the squad depth, but Ernesto Valverde doesn't want to rotate it properly. Players like Malcom, Juan Miranda, Cillessen didn't get enough minutes this season. He just doesn't want to take his untouchables out. Ter stegen, Ivan Rakitic, Alba and Busquets almost start every game and Valverde doesn't take them out and now these players are coming out to support him just because they have been assured a starting spot.
4. Dependence on Messi
The worst thing about him is that his tactics depend on Leo Messi. If he doesn't perform, nobody else wants to perform or even tries to. He completely depends on him, his teammates depend on him. This can only be solved by bringing the best out of the youth and getting a new management. It is a must thing this summer and I think after two embarrassing UCL exits, board should sack him."
